Understanding the Foundations of Payment Verification
At its core, the payment verification process involves multiple layers of validation designed to confirm that a payment request is legitimate. This encompasses verifying cardholder identity, assessing transaction risk, and ensuring compliance with regulatory standards.
| Component | Description | Significance |
|---|---|---|
| Identity Authentication | Verifying cardholder credentials via 3D Secure, biometric, or multi-factor authentication. | Prevents unauthorised access and fraudulent transactions. |
| Transaction Monitoring | Analyzing patterns, geolocation, and device data for anomalous activity. | Detects suspicious transactions in real-time. |
| Regulatory Compliance | Adheres to standards like PSD2 SCA (Strong Customer Authentication) and AML regulations. | Ensures legal and operational integrity. |
The Industry Shift Toward Enhanced Verification Methods
Recent years have witnessed transformative advances in payment security technology. Regulatory frameworks such as the European Union’s PSD2 have mandated Strong Customer Authentication, prompting businesses to adopt multi-layered verification protocols. This increases the complexity of the payment verification process but substantially raises the bar against fraud.

Leveraging Technology: From Traditional Checks to AI-Driven Solutions
Traditional verification methods, such as CVV checks and address matching, still serve as foundational layers. However, the infusion of artificial intelligence and behavioural analytics—accessible through platforms like Togawin—has elevated security standards to an industry-defining level.
| Technology | Advantages | Limitations |
|---|---|---|
| 3D Secure 2.0 | Enhanced user experience, increased fraud protection | Requires merchant implementation |
| Biometric Authentication | Speed, convenience, high accuracy | Device compatibility issues |
| Machine Learning Models | Adaptive, real-time risk assessment | Data quality dependence |
